Enhance agent response handling and transcript logging
- Refactored the agent response processing to return a comprehensive result dictionary, including final responses and full message history. - Improved transcript logging to capture the complete conversation, including tool calls and intermediate reasoning, facilitating session resumption and debugging. - Added handling for fresh sessions to include tool definitions in the transcript for clarity. - Implemented logic to filter and timestamp new messages, ensuring accurate logging of user and assistant interactions.
